What is a GPS Finish Dozer Operator?

GPS Finish Dozer Operators are skilled heavy equipment operators who use bulldozers equipped with Global Positioning System (GPS) technology to precisely grade and contour land to specified elevations and designs. Their work is crucial in construction, road building, and landscaping projects requiring accurate earthmoving. The GPS technology allows them to follow detailed plans and achieve high levels of accuracy, reducing the need for manual staking and rework. Operators must understand both traditional dozer operation and the technical aspects of GPS systems.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a GPS Finish Dozer Operator?

To thrive as a GPS Finish Dozer Operator, you need proficiency in operating heavy equipment, understanding grading plans, and a solid grasp of construction site safety, often validated by relevant certifications and experience. Familiarity with GPS machine control systems (such as Trimble or Topcon), blueprint reading, and maintenance protocols is typically required. Attention to detail, strong spatial awareness, and effective communication are standout soft skills for this role. These capabilities ensure precise grading, efficient teamwork, and safe execution of complex earthmoving projects.

What are some common challenges a GPS Finish Dozer Operator might face on the job site, and how can they be addressed?

GPS Finish Dozer Operators often encounter challenges such as working with inaccurate or outdated site data, adapting to changing ground conditions, and maintaining precision on complex grading projects. Regularly collaborating with survey teams and project managers helps ensure that GPS data stays current and reliable. Additionally, operators should be proactive in communicating any discrepancies or obstacles to supervisors and remain adaptable to shifting site requirements. Continuous training on the latest GPS technology and dozer models can also help overcome these challenges and improve overall job performance.

Essential Functions
• Operate heavy equipment equipped with a front mounted hydraulically powered blade to spread and push back materials by performing the following duties.
• Climb steps to enter machine. Start engine, push levers to move machine forward or reverse. Use hands to raise or lower blade, use feet to brake, or throttle machine. Use hands and feet to steer.
• Understand stakes/grades and be able to place on grade and check grade.
• Inspect machine daily; check all fluids and grease daily.
• Work around other machines and people.
• Place fill material in proper place.
• Help foreman/superintendent set stakes and grades.
• Raise/lower stakes and grades in cuts and fills by themselves.
